Ingredients for Your Smoked Turkey Breast Recipe
- 1 (4-6 lb) boneless turkey breast
- 2 tbsp Freedom’s Fire seasoning
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 cup apple juice
- 1 tbsp kosher salt
- 1 tsp black pepper
- Applewood chips for smoking
How to Smoke Turkey Breast
- First, pat the turkey breast dry. Then, rub it with olive oil and season with Freedom’s Fire seasoning, salt, and pepper. Let it sit at room temperature for 30 minutes.
- Next, preheat your smoker to 250°F with applewood chips for a mild smoky flavor.
- After that, place the turkey breast on the smoker grates, insert a thermometer probe, and smoke for 2-3 hours, spritzing with apple juice every hour.
- Then, remove when the internal temperature hits 157°F, wrap in foil, and rest for 20 minutes until it reaches 165°F.
- Finally, slice thinly and serve hot or chilled.
Tips for Perfecting Your Smoked Turkey Breast Recipe
For the best Smoked Turkey Breast Recipe, keep your smoker steady at 250°F—don’t rush it. Spritz with apple juice for moisture, and don’t skip the foil wrap; it’s key for tenderness. Additionally, for extra flavor, mix Freedom’s Fire into your BBQ sauce. Learn more smoking tips at or .
